GB No. 42002 CAS No. 7440-70-2 Molecular Formula Ca molecular 40.08
slightly soft silver-white metal and shiny; vapor pressure 1.33kPa.Conclusion (983 ° C); the temperature of 842 ° C; the boiling point 1484 ° C; solubility : not soluble in benzene, alcohol-soluble and insoluble acid, ammonia; density : relative density (water = 1) 1.54; Stability : unstable; dangerous labeling 9 (Spontaneous goods); the main purposes : for aluminum, copper, Lead alloy, the system is also used as the reductant beryllium alloy Deoxidizer, such as oil dehydrogenation 2. The impact on the environment : a health hazard pathways : inhaled, ingested. health hazards : dust inhalation goods stimulate the respiratory tract and lungs, causing coughing, difficulty in breathing. Eye irritation is, or even cause burns, causing permanent damage. Contact with the skin can be induced burns. two, toxicology information and environmental behavior hazardous characteristics : fine powder at room temperature encountered moist air can be spontaneous. High fever or contact by strong oxidants, have occurred burning a risk of explosion. Combustion emit toxic smoke irritation. With water or acid reaction of hydrogen and emit heat can cause a fire. Humidity and dust exposure can burn the eyes and skin. combustion (decomposition) product : calcium oxide. 3. Emergency treatment and disposal methods : a leakage contingency isolation leak contaminated areas, restricting access. Cut off the fire source. Recommended emergency personnel wearing self-contained breathing apparatus, wearing fire protective clothing. Do not direct contact with leakage. A small leak : rinse with plenty of water, diluted Add Water Wastewater System. Large Leak : water wettability, and then transported to collect recycling or waste disposal sites to dispose of. two protective measures respiratory protection : its possible exposure to dust, wear headgear electric powered air-purifying respirators and dust. eye protection : Respiratory Protection has been protective. physical protection : wear protective clothing 52,400. hand protection : Wear rubber gloves. other : no smoking scene work. three, and emergency measures contact with the skin : immediately stripped of contaminated clothing, with a large number of mobile wash, at least 15 minutes. Medical treatment. eye contact : immediately filed eyelid, with a large number of mobile water or saline thoroughly washed at least 15 minutes. Medical treatment. Inhalation : rapidly from the scene to fresh air. To keep the airway patency. If breathing is difficult, give oxygen. If breathing stop immediately mouth. Medical treatment. Fresh into : oral intake of water were found to blues or egg white. Medical treatment. fire : no water, halohydrocarbon extinguishant rescue, it is appropriate not carbon dioxide fire extinguishing. The fire, the fire extinguishing agent such as the improper selection, but also there was a fierce reaction, which led to an explosion, we must pay particular attention to fire safety of the rescue. Extinguishant : dry graphite powder, soda ash, sodium chloride powder.
